Does Nona mean Grandma?
Our Italian word of the day is nonna, or la nonna, which, as many of you know, means grandmother. When you are addressing your grandmother, in Italian the word is not abbreviated or made into a nickname as it often is in English—grandma or granny or nana. In Italian nonna is nonna, and that suffices.What is a Bisnonna?
noun. [ feminine ] /bis’nɔnːa/ (bisavola) great-grandmother.

Updated on 04/12/18. Nonna is the Italian word for grandmother. Nonnina is a term of endearment meaning “little grandmother.” Occasionally, nonnina will be shortened to nonni, but nonni is also the word for grandparents plural.

Article first time published onDoes YaYa mean Grandma?
Greece: Maybe because it just sounds joyful, the Greek YaYa is a popular grandmother nickname. It’s sometimes hyphenated and sometimes rendered as YiaYia. Hawaii: Tutu is often used for grandparents of both genders, although technically grandmothers are Tutu Wahine and grandfathers are Tutu Kane.
Why is Grandma called Nana?
The word “nana” meant originally “children’s nurse” from 1795, is a child’s word for “grandmother” or, sometimes, “nurse”. In 1844 from the widespread child’s word for “female adult other than mother”, later called familiarly “nanny”.

Is grandad or granddad spelled?
Both ‘granddad’ and ‘grandad’ are common spellings. In British English, ‘grandad’ and ‘granddad’ are both common. In American English, ‘granddad’ is the standard spelling. ‘Granddaughter’ is the only correct spelling for a female grandchild.

Is Meme French for Grandma?
The French-Canadian name for grandmother is mémé. Mémère is another French-Canadian term for a granny or grandma. … Mamie is another word sometimes used for a grandmother by French-Canadians. Même is a different word having several meanings and usages.
